How they compare

Saudi Arabia currently reports 102.4% against 96.2% in UNICEF: Eastern Europe and Central Asia, a difference of 6.2%.

That makes Saudi Arabia's figure about 1.1 times UNICEF: Eastern Europe and Central Asia's.

The two have swapped places 2 times across 13 shared years of data; in 2005 it was Saudi Arabia ahead.

Saudi Arabia ranks 34th and UNICEF: Eastern Europe and Central Asia ranks 34th of 186 countries.

Saudi Arabia has averaged higher in every one of the 3 decades both report.

Head to head by decade

Decade Saudi Arabia UNICEF: Eastern Europe and Central Asia Difference Ahead
2000s 90.9% 80.9% 10.0% Saudi Arabia
2010s 94.9% 90.3% 4.6% Saudi Arabia
2020s 100.0% 94.3% 5.7% Saudi Arabia

Averages of every year both report within each decade.
